Any good difficulty mods?
I've reached the point where the game isn't much of a challenge unless I voluntarily adventure with fewer party members or deliberately skip content to avoid the experience gains.

That got me thinking - are there any good mods out there that reduce XP gain or subtly improve the difficulty beyond simply doubling all enemy damage?
